Tumor Resectability and Pathologic Response After Neoadjuvant Long-Course Chemoradiotherapy for Locally Advanced Rectal Cancer in a Resource-Limited Setting
2026-03-27
Abstract excerpt
<h4>Purpose</h4> In resource-limited settings, locally advanced rectal cancer (LARC) often presents at advanced stages. Long-course chemoradiotherapy (LCCRT) remains a cornerstone of neoadjuvant therapy, yet outcome data from such settings remain limited.
